How Artificial Intelligence Transforms Player Interaction and Personalization
Artificial intelligence is revolutionizing online casinos by creating more personalized and engaging experiences. AI algorithms analyze vast amounts of user data to tailor gameplay, customer support, and promotional offers, leading to increased satisfaction and retention.
Adaptive Game Interfaces Tailored to Player Behavior
AI-driven systems monitor player actions, preferences, and betting patterns to adapt game interfaces dynamically. For example, if a player prefers slots with high payout rates, the platform can highlight such games or suggest similar options, optimizing engagement. This adaptive approach resembles personalized learning in educational platforms, where content adjusts to learner progress, thereby enhancing user satisfaction.
AI-Driven Customer Support and Virtual Assistants
Many online casinos now incorporate virtual assistants powered by AI to handle common inquiries instantly. These chatbots offer 24/7 support, guide players through complex processes like account verification, and resolve technical issues efficiently. For instance, a player facing difficulties withdrawing winnings can receive immediate assistance, mirroring the role of AI in customer service across sectors such as banking and e-commerce.
Personalized Bonus Offers Based on User Data Analysis
Data analysis enables casinos to create targeted bonuses that resonate with individual players. For example, if a user frequently plays blackjack, they might receive special cashback offers for blackjack tournaments. This approach increases conversion rates and loyalty, similar to personalized marketing strategies employed by major online retailers, where recommendations are based on browsing and purchase history.
Implementing Virtual and Augmented Reality for Immersive Gaming
VR and AR technologies are at the forefront of creating immersive casino experiences that mimic brick-and-mortar environments. These innovations foster a sense of presence and social interaction that traditional online platforms struggle to replicate.
Creating Realistic Casino Environments Through VR
With VR headsets, players can walk through virtual casinos, interact with dealer avatars, and participate in live tables. For example, a VR blackjack table allows players worldwide to feel as if they are physically sitting at the same table, improving engagement and socialization. Such environments are built using game development tools similar to those used in the entertainment industry for producing high-quality virtual worlds.
Augmented Reality Features for Enhanced Mobile Play
AR enhances mobile gameplay by overlaying digital elements onto the physical environment. For instance, players using smartphones can scan their surroundings to reveal hidden bonus offers or virtual chips on their tables. Technical Challenges and User Adoption Rates of VR/AR Technologies
Despite compelling benefits, VR and AR face hurdles such as high device costs, limited content, and technological complexity. According to recent research, approximately 20% of online gambling platforms have integrated VR/AR components, with adoption rates expected to grow as hardware becomes more affordable and user familiarity increases. Continuous improvements in hardware, like standalone headsets, push these technologies toward mainstream acceptance.
Utilizing Blockchain to Enhance Transparency and Security
Blockchain technology introduces transparency, security, and trust—core concerns for online gamblers. Its decentralized and immutable ledger ensures fair play and reliable transactions, fostering user confidence.
Smart Contracts for Fair and Verifiable Payouts
Smart contracts are self-executing agreements that automatically process payouts once predefined conditions are met. For example, a player winning a bet on a blockchain-based platform can receive a verified payout instantly, with the transaction recorded transparently for auditability. This transparency reduces disputes and enhances integrity, similar to smart contracts used in real estate to automate transactions.
Cryptocurrency Payments for Faster Transactions
Many online casinos now accept cryptocurrencies like Bitcoin and Ethereum, enabling faster deposits and withdrawals. Blockchain transactions eliminate banking delays, often settling within minutes. For instance, a player from Europe can deposit crypto from their wallet and start playing immediately, bypassing traditional financial systems.
Impact of Blockchain on User Trust and Platform Credibility
Studies indicate that user trust increases significantly when platforms publish verifiable blockchain transaction histories. As players become more aware of transparent operations, online casinos leveraging blockchain are perceived as more credible, boosting platform reputation and attracting new users.
Adopting Voice Recognition for Seamless Navigation
Voice recognition technology simplifies user interaction, allowing players to navigate and control games hands-free. It also broadens accessibility, enabling a wider demographic to enjoy casino services.
Voice-Activated Commands for Quick Game Access
Players can activate casino features using natural language commands. For example, saying “Open poker table” or “Place bet 50” streamlines gameplay, minimizing interruptions and making the experience more fluid—particularly advantageous for mobile users juggling multiple tasks similar to voice-enabled assistants like Alexa or Siri.
Improving Accessibility for Diverse User Groups
Voice technology greatly benefits users with physical disabilities or visual impairments, providing alternative means of interaction. This inclusivity aligns with broader technological trends emphasizing accessibility, akin to voice commands in smart home devices that enhance usability for all.
Limitations and Privacy Considerations of Voice Technologies
Despite advantages, voice systems face challenges such as background noise interference, language recognition accuracy, and privacy concerns. Sensitive data transmitted via voice must be securely managed, and platforms should adhere to strict privacy policies to prevent misuse, echoing debates surrounding voice technology in healthcare and finance industries. Integrating Biometric Authentication for Enhanced Safety
Biometric authentication methods like fingerprint and facial recognition add robust security layers, reducing fraud and unauthorized account access in online casinos.
Fingerprint and Facial Recognition for Account Security
Using biometric data ensures that only authorized users can access accounts. For instance, biometric login replaces passwords, which are vulnerable to theft and hacking. Casinos integrating biometric systems observe a decrease in account breaches, similar to banking sectors employing facial recognition for ATM withdrawals.
Reducing Fraud and Unauthorized Access
Biometric verification minimizes identity theft risks by ensuring user authenticity during transactions or login attempts. This technological safeguard is critical as online gambling platforms face increasing cyber threats, aligning with security protocols in sectors like aviation and government ID verification.
User Acceptance and Privacy Concerns
While biometrics enhance security, some users express privacy concerns regarding data collection and storage. Transparent policies and strong data encryption help build trust, as evidenced by implementation success stories in mobile banking applications.
